Which is the process used to harness nuclear energy these days? Explain it briefly.

Nuclear energy is harnessed in nuclear power plants. It contains a nuclear reactor, a boiler and a turbine.
• The nuclear reactor is the place where nuclear fission is carried out. Nuclear fission produces a huge amount of energy.
• Energy produced during nuclear fission is utilized to boil water, so that steam can be generated.
• Steam is utilized to turn the turbines to produce electricity.
